Pros & Cons

Pros

  • Aesthetic Appeal (8)

    Users praise the natural, uniform appearance of the pebbles, creating a beautiful look in the aquarium.

  • Durability (6)

    The pebbles are noted for being long-lasting and safe for bottom feeders and shrimp.

  • Value for Money (4)

    Users find the gravel to be worth the price, offering good quality and aesthetics.

  • Versatility (4)

    The pebbles are suitable for various tank setups, including turtle aquariums and creative scapes.

  • Easy to Maintain (2)

    The pebbles barely produce dust and can be rinsed off can ease in cleaning.

Cons

  • Color Discrepancy (2) minor

    Some users find the color to be more gray than black, but it doesn’t significantly impact satisfaction.

    Tip: Adjust expectations in case the gravel has more of a gray tone than black

Common Questions

How long does this gravel last?

Users report that the gravel lasts for over a year with proper care and it could potentially last for 2+ years.

Are these gravels safe for shrimp and bottom feeders?

Yes, the gravel is praised as safe for shrimp and bottom feeders being perfectly rounded and easy for tank movement.
